Copyright © 2025 dubai.yabsta.com All Right Reserved
powered by
Metro Phone Bldg, 1103, Al Zahra St.P.O. Box 21647, Dubai, United Arab Emirates
Air India Office Bldg, Maktoum St., DeiraP.O. Box 5830, Dubai, United Arab Emirates
Sultan Bin Ali Al Owais Bldg, C14, Al Riqa Rd., DeiraP.O. Box 12851, Dubai, United Arab Emirates
Sarah Bldg, 305, Al GarhoudP.O. Box 26625, Dubai, United Arab Emirates
Office 9 Block 6, Ground Floor, Dubai Knowledge VillageP.O. Box 25940, Dubai, United Arab Emirates
Musalla Rd.P.O. Box 19786, Dubai, United Arab Emirates
Office No 403 Al Thuraya Tower, 4th Floor, 1 Dubai Media CityP.O. Box 500611, Dubai, United Arab Emirates
Indl Area 4P.O. Box 71172, Dubai, United Arab Emirates
Bldg 2, CNN Bldg, 85, Dubai Media CityP.O. Box 72280, Dubai, United Arab Emirates
Mohd Harib Bldg, M 02, Port Saeed Area, DeiraP.O. Box 112314, Dubai, United Arab Emirates